Get step-by-step instructions for making Linux installation simple and painless; Familiarize yourself with the Linux shell, file system, and text editor; Use the XWindow System to customize your desktop menus, icons, window manager, and xterm; Create and publish formatted documents with Linux applications; Get step -by-step instructions for making Linux installation simple and painless; Gain key system administration skills including setting up users, automating system tasks, backing up and restoring files, and understanding the latest security issues and threats. Plus, this edition includes thorough coverage of updated installation procedures, new KDE desktop tools, how to use the Mozilla web browser and gaim instant messaging, how to administer automounting file systems, and how to burn CDs and configure CD writers.
